Five a Day-Power Play! Campaign Added to Growing List of CSU, Chico Nutrition Programs

Cindy Wolff, professor of Nutrition and Food Sciences at California State University, Chico and director of both the Sierra Cascade Nutrition and Activity Consortium and the OPT for Fit Kids program, has been awarded a $418,750 grant to implement the California children’s 5 a Day–Power Play! Campaign. The campaign will cover the 12-county Sierra Cascade Region over the next three years.

The 5 a Day–Power Play! Campaign is a statewide social marketing campaign that promotes fruit and vegetable consumption and physical activity among nine- to 11-year-old children through school classrooms and cafeterias; community youth organizations, including after-school and summer programs; farmers’ market, supermarket and restaurant promotions; and media, including television advertisements.

The staff of 5 a Day­–Power Play! will assist North State community coalitions in creating environments in which children are taught to make healthful food choices and be physically active, and are provided with the opportunity to practice these behaviors.

The California Children’s 5 a Day-Power Play! Campaign is funded by the United States Department of Agriculture Food Stamp Program through the California Nutrition Network and the California Department of Food and Agriculture’s Buy California Initiative.
